Output 70c96f2ef02659a35ccdfc376dd96601bfdcd099a388278c4a6ca7a0f9b68bca:1

value
160228262
script pubkey
OP_0 OP_PUSHBYTES_20 23f2a55449e1cc93549d8aadc0b53c6a8f97749f
address
bc1qy0e224zfu8xfx4ya32kupdfud28ewaylgff3eu
transaction
70c96f2ef02659a35ccdfc376dd96601bfdcd099a388278c4a6ca7a0f9b68bca
confirmations
16541
spent
true